What is the BUN/Creatinine Ratio?
The BUN-to-creatinine ratio is a simple calculation using two common blood test results: Blood Urea Nitrogen (BUN) and serum creatinine. This ratio helps healthcare professionals assess kidney function and hydration status.
It is particularly useful in the differential diagnosis of acute kidney injury (AKI), helping to distinguish between causes that are "before" the kidney (pre-renal), "within" the kidney (intra-renal), or "after" the kidney (post-renal).
Why is the Ratio Important?
- Differentiates Pre-renal AKI: A high ratio (>20) suggests a pre-renal cause like dehydration or decreased blood flow to the kidneys, as urea reabsorption is increased.
- Indicates Intra-renal AKI: A low ratio (<10) suggests damage to the kidneys themselves (e.g., acute tubular necrosis), where urea reabsorption is impaired.
- A normal ratio (10-20) can be seen in both normal patients and those with post-renal obstruction.
Interpreting the Result (Reference Guide)
Ratio < 10:
Suggests intrinsic renal damage (intra-renal AKI), where urea reabsorption is reduced.
Ratio 10 - 20:
This is a normal range, but can also be seen in post-renal obstruction.
Ratio > 20:
Suggests a pre-renal cause, such as dehydration or reduced renal blood flow.
Clinical Context is Key
- High BUN can also be caused by high protein diet, GI bleeding, or catabolic states.
- Low BUN can be seen in liver disease or malnutrition.
- Creatinine levels are influenced by muscle mass.
